Confessions of a Supermom: Fun Things We Do to Blow Off a School Day

Gasp! We do on occasion--ditch the school day. After all, it does not take 6 hours a day, 180 days to accomplish even half of what is accomplished in public school. We don't waste any time getting in line, waiting for everyone to have paper and pencil, etc. So you have to figure all those minutes that would otherwise be wasted were my children to be in school. . .can accumulate into a free day for my kids. Or at least that's my story and I'm stickin' to it.

1. Go to the mall or a giant toy store. I admit we happen to live near two of the largest toys stores ever--FAO Schwartz (complete with a giant piano that you can dance on) and the flagship Toys R Us in Times Square. So when we want to have a little fun, we all hop on the train and go down town.

2. Set up bakery. I love to cook and bake. So it makes sense that I pass this onto my girls. We make sugar cookies that we can decorate with "water colors" (food coloring that's slightly watered down) or pizza or anything else that strikes our fancy. The trick is to not care too much about a mess, and make sure it's something that your kids can help with.

3. Watch a good movie. I try to find movies of books that we may have read. Even if I don't, we make popcorn and cuddle up. It's not particularly academic but it is a good stress buster.

4. Go exercising. We like to take our bikes to the park and ride or go jogging. You can even count this as Physical Education.

5. Play board games. It kind of counts as school--you're likely doing something that requires thinking. Then you figure in cooperation, social skills--and you practically have yourself a whole lesson plan!

6. Do some community service. Our community service usually involves my kids making cards for people at a local nursing home. But if you have older children you'll likely be able to do a little bit more. Consider even making dinner for a neighbor.

The trick to blowing off a school day is to do it before you burn out. If one day off will help you refocus your year, then it's an investment well worth it. What do you do if you need a fun day?
